The US-Iran conflict has taken a deadly turn, with the US confirming the deaths of three service members in recent days. The latest escalation came as the US launched airstrikes in Iran, targeting military sites and communications networks in a bid to 'diminish' Tehran's attacks on vessels in the Strait of Hormuz. Iran responded by targeting US military aircraft at Jordan's Aqaba airport and launching a 'surprise attack' in Syria.

The conflict has raised concerns about oil prices, with crude benchmark prices topping $90 per barrel on Monday. The US and Iran have been at odds over the Strait of Hormuz, a crucial shipping route that Iran has vowed to keep under its control. The US has accused Iran of using the strait as leverage, with Secretary of State Marco Rubio warning that the world must decide whether to allow an international waterway to be controlled by a single nation.
As the conflict continues, analysts warn that the situation remains volatile. The US has confirmed that 17 military personnel have been killed in the conflict, while Iran claims that at least 3,000 of its citizens, including 168 children, have been killed. The conflict has also sparked a sell-off in the cryptocurrency market, with Bitcoin prices falling below $63,000 on Monday. However, analysts say that onchain data suggests that buyers are quickly stepping back into the market.
